Am 11.02.2006 um 20:10 schrieb H S:
Warning: arch-dependent data dir (/usr/local/libexec/emacs/21.4/ i386-unknown-freebsd5.4/) does not exist. Warning: Lisp directory `/usr/local/share/emacs/21.4/site-lisp' does not exist. Warning: Lisp directory `/usr/local/share/emacs/21.4/leim' does not exist. Warning: Lisp directory `/usr/local/share/emacs/21.4/lisp' does not exist.
Did you configure with --prefix=${HOME} or such? This should move the whole installation into ~/bin, ~/libexec, and ~/share -- and ~/man and ~/info too!
